Meat, salsa and beans team up for a hearty game-day chili and a smart way to keep the home crowd happy. Serve over rice to keep hungry fans cheering.

Time 2h
Yield Makes 8 servings, 1 cup each.
Number Of Ingredients 9
Steps:
- Brown meat with onions in dressing in Dutch oven or large deep skillet on medium-high heat 5 min., stirring occasionally. Add peppers; cook 2 to 3 min. or until crisp-tender.
- Add salsa, broth and chili powder; stir. Bring to boil. Cover; simmer on medium-low heat 1 hour or until meat is tender.
- Stir in beans; cook, uncovered, 30 min. Serve over rice.
Nutrition Facts : Calories 380, Fat 9 g, SaturatedFat 2.5 g, TransFat 0 g, Cholesterol 65 mg, Sodium 960 mg, Carbohydrate 0 g, Fiber 7 g, Sugar 0 g, Protein 31 g
